
The CNG crisis may deepen again in the Gurugram district. According to Haryana City Gas Distribution Limited, CNG gas is on the verge of running out, if the supply is not according to the demand, then the pumps can be closed by Thursday evening.
As another alternative to indigenous CNG, RLNG imported from abroad cannot meet the demand due to high rates. Currently, the rate of domestic CNG for distribution companies is around Rs 45 per kg while the rate of RLNG is around Rs 122 per kg.
HGC CEO Rahul Chopra said that till now the normal supply is not getting as per the demand of gas from GAIL. The situation in this regard was not clear even after talking on Wednesday. In this regard, several attempts were made to contact the Ministry of Petroleum and Natural Gas, but so far no satisfactory reply has been received.
Here according to Pawan Kumar, commercial director of Indraprastha Gas Limited, there is normal availability of gas at their 15 pumps. There is no problem, in the last two three days they have supplied more than one lakh kg daily. Regarding the operation of the company's pumps in Faridabad, he said that the permission of the Government of India has been received there. Some permission is awaited from Haryana Government. After that, the company will start supplying in Faridabad. Be aware that there has been a shortage of CNG in Gurugram for the last 8 days due to the huge gap in demand and supply.
